There is an appealing history to the Cambodia gambling halls that lie just across the border from next door Thailand, where gambling den wagering is prohibited. Eight gambling dens are established in a generally tiny location in the city of Poipet in Cambodia. This band of Cambodia casinos is in a perfect location, a three to 4 hour drive from Bangkok and Macao, the two biggest betting centers in Asia. Cambodia gambling dens do a huge business with Thai laborers and tourists from Malaysia, Japan, South Korea, and Singapore, with only very couple of Westerners. The astonishing income accrued from the gambling halls ranges from $7.5 million to over 12.5 million, and there are a number of controls requirements for gambling hall ownership. Ownership is required to be mainly Thai; although, financial sources are ambiguous. The borders are formally open from 9:00 a.m. to 17:00, and despite the fact visas are apparently necessary to pass, there are methods around this, as is true of many border crossings.

The initial Cambodia gambling halls premiered in Phnom Penh in the mid nineties, but were forced to close in the late nineties, leaving just a single gambling den in the capital, the Naga Resort. The Naga, a moored ship gambling den, features 150 slot machine games and 60 gaming tables. The Naga gambling den is open all day and night with 42 tables of mini-baccarat banque, 4 tables of blackjack, 10 of roulette, two of Caribbean Stud Poker, and a single table each of Pai-Gow and Tai-Sai.

The first gambling den in Poipet, the Holiday Palace, premiered in 1999 and the Golden Crown before long followed. There are one hundred and fifty one armed bandits and 5 tables at the Golden Crown and one hundred and four slot machines and 68 tables at the Holiday Palace. The latest Holiday Palace Casino and Resort contains three hundred one armed bandits and seventy tables and the Princess Hotel and Casino, also in Poipet, has one hundred and sixty six slot machines and ninety six gaming tables, including eighty seven baccarat chemin de fer (the most dominant game), Fan Tan, and Pai Gow. In addition, there is the Casino Tropicana, with one hundred and thirty five slots and 66 of the common table games, as well as 1 table of Casino Stud Poker. An additional of the 8 gambling halls in Poipet, also in a motel, is the Princess Casino with 166 one armed bandits and 97 games. The Star Vegas Casino is part of an all-inclusive resort and hotel compound that features a number of amenities accompanying the gambling hall, which offers 10,000 sq.ft. of one hundred and thirty one armed bandits and 88 tables.
